University of Michigan
The University of Michigan, also referred to as U of M, U-M, UM, UMich, or simply Michigan, is a public research university located in the state of Michigan. This state's oldest university includes three regional campuses in Flint, Dearborn and Ann Arbor.

Western Michigan University
Western Michigan University is a public university established in 1903 by Dwight B. Waldo. The school is the fifth largest university in the state of Michigan. The University attracts students from every state in the union and over 100 other countries.
